Job Description
Under the overall guidance and direct supervision of the Senior Irrigation and Infrastructure Engineer, the Farmers Led Irrigation and Infrastructure Engineer will assist the Senior Irrigation and Infrastructure Engineer in guiding the overall planning, implementation and monitoring of infrastructure subprojects. S/he will be responsible to liaise on program management unit with MoA Natural Resource Management Sector; and monitor and support that the activities carried out in the sector are in accordance with the scope of the program and the implementation manual.
Assist the Senior Irrigation and Infrastructure Engineer in supervising the overall planning and implementation of infrastructure subprojects, including feasibility study and design, tender document preparation, construction supervision and contract administration;
Closely work with MOA Natural Resources Management sector and Regional PMUs to ensure smooth planning and implementation of interventions;
Devise mechanisms to ensure that design preparation and construction implementation of infrastructure subprojects is in accordance with agreed scope, time, cost and quality;
Support strong campaigns for awareness creation and public sensitization to achieve attitudinal change on farmers led irrigation development (FLID) approach;
Provide technical inputs relating mainly to the planning and implementation of farmers led irrigation development;
Support the assessment of opportunities, and challenges to implement and scaling FLID approach;
Ensure that FLID approach is being implemented according to the guidelines prepared for this purpose;
Share information, lessons learned and best-practices on FLID approach amongst public and private sector actors, and smallholder farmers;
Supervise and monitor the consultant and contractor work according to the contract agreement;
Assist the development of systems and procedures for sustainable O&M of the rehabilitated and newly constructed small scale irrigation schemes, small bridges, and market centers;
In collaboration with the relevant institutions, organize and conduct necessary training to the relevant Regional Engineers on feasibility study and design, construction supervision, construction project management, and construction contract administration;
Assist regions in the review of study, design, construction supervision and construction contract administration of irrigation and other infrastructure subprojects;
Regularly undertake visits of FLID subproject’s sites, oversee the works and guide the contractors on the activities and works, and provide concrete suggestions and give site specific recommendations where necessary to contractors;
Review, Compile/ consolidate annual work plan & budget, and reports prepared by Federal implementing institution & regional PMU, including implementation schedule and progress reports for the project; and
Prepare a detailed quarterly progress report that should cover all aspects of the rural infrastructure subprojects;
Perform other tasks related with the program as may be necessary.
Qualification: MSc in Irrigation/Agricultural/Water Resources/Civil/Rural Engineering or related fields.
Work Experience: Minimum of 8 years’ experience in related work.
